Five insiders' tips for Berlin

If you already went to Berlin and checked for all the tourist attractions you might want to dig a little deeper. These tips will help you find attractions away from the tourist magnets everybody goes to. If it is your first time in Berlin, you may also want to take a break from your sightseeing tour and enjoy something special. 

 

Presents for the Loved Ones

 

If you want to bring something more special than boring kitsch, the beauty shop "Frau Tonis Parfum" is just right for you. Here, you can chose from a  range of 30 exclusive fragrances you won`t find anywhere else. By the way, one of the fragrances was the favorite of the famous German actress Marlene Dietrich. The shop is very individual and the service is really good.

 

A Walk trough Grunewald

 

Flee from the hectic into the green. Grunewald is west Berlin inner city, almost at the edge of the town. On a sunny day, this is a perfect spot for a magnificient walk. Grunewald is a elegant residential area, right in the greenfield. Simply take the city train (line S7) to the station Grunewald. From the inner city this is only a ten minutes ride. At the station, you can enjoy a walk down to the beautiful Grunewaldsee. There, you can visit the "Jagdschloss" which is Germany`s oldest castle. It hosts a hunting museum with historic pictures and ancient hunting weapons.

 

Museums far from Mainstream

 

Berlin is well known for its big number of museums. In over 175 of them, you can discover many different things and topics. The Berlin Museum Island, which hosts many of the museums, is part of UNESCO World Heritage since 1999. A recommended museum off the beat is the GDR museum. Here, you can find out how the daily live was in a communist country during cold war times: The German Democratic Republic. Nowadays, it is hard to imagine that people in Eastern Germany lived in a totally different system. The entry fee is 5 €.

 

Fashion & Accessories you won`t find anywhere else

 

If you are looking for the fancy stuff, try the flagship store of Berlinomat. In a smooth atmosphere you can shop for fashion, jewellery and fabulous decorations to make your home look special. Almost all items you will find here are made by Berlin based designers. This makes the shop real different. They offer many unique fashion items you won`t find anywhere else and give a platform to rising stars of the Berlin fashion scene.

 

Heaven for Vegetarians

 

The Cookies Cream is the place to go if you plan to have an exciting dinner. First of all, you have to find this place. The club restaurant is well hidden. It is located at the backyard of the Westin Grand Hotel behind an unremarkable grey metal door and between garbage bins. What sounds like a run-down dive is actually one of the best vegetarian restaurants you will find in Germany and probably Europe. Now meat lovers don`t panic. This food is so tasty and good you won`t miss anything.

 

The inside of the Cookies Cream is simply yelling “Berlin!”. Painted walls and industrial design meet upholstered red sofas and stylish decorations. A three course meal is about 35 €, which is truly worth the price.

It is Spring Again!

After an unusual hard winter in Germany, spring seems to be just around the corner. In fact, it was a strange winter for German circumstances. From the middle of November until the beginning of March, Germany has seen record-breaking minus temperatures and lots of snow.

 

Germany is truly not known as a sunshine state but this type of winter had Sibirian qualities. Hopefully this was a flash in the pan and next winter will be back to normal.

 

However, if your Germany vacation starts in the next couple of days / weeks you can be tickled. The temperatures are about to rise to about 60 Fahrenheit and the winter finally seems to go for good.

Survey approves improvement of German-American relationship

The relationship between Germany and the United States is improving again. According to a survey conducted by the German embassy in Washington DC, 41% of participants classified the relationship between both states as excellent or good. 48% said, they have a very good general impression of Germany.


Both values are the highest since 2002. The survey is conducted at regular intervals with 1051 participants. In the last survey in October 2008, only 34% of participants classified the relationship as good or excellent.

 

Many questioned Americans see Germany as a innovation leader in environmental technology and cherished the cultural scene. Also German beer was praised by 35% of the respondents.

 

At a bottom position was the interest in German sports. Only 15% show some interest. That is not surprising. In Germany soccer is the most popular sports while the Americans favor American Football, Basketball and Baseball. More Americans are interested in German films, music, literature, politics or economy than sports. A clear sign soccer probably will never be one of the bigger ones in the US.
